CINC Corp. Business Overview & Revenue Model
Company DescriptionCinc Corp., a data solution company that researches and develops machine learning and artificial intelligence technologies. The company provides a SaaS tool that provides accurate data analysis solutions using natural language processing technology. It also offers consulting services based on big data. The company was founded in 2014 and is based in Tokyo, Japan.

CINC Corp. Financial Statement Overview
Summary
Strong 2025 revenue growth (+32.1%) and healthy gross margin (63.5%) are outweighed by a sharp profitability reset (net margin fell to -8.4% with EBIT/EBITDA negative) and materially weaker cash generation (operating and free cash flow both around -¥142M). The balance sheet is low risk with zero debt, but returns deteriorated (ROE -14.5%).

Revenue growth re-accelerated in 2025 (annual revenue up 32.1%), but profitability deteriorated sharply: net margin moved from a positive 2.6% in 2024 to -8.4% in 2025, with EBIT and EBITDA also turning negative. Gross margin remains healthy (63.5% in 2025), yet the swing from profits in 202FY2024 to losses in 2025 points to meaningful cost pressure and weaker earnings quality despite solid top-line momentum.

The balance sheet is conservatively positioned with zero debt in 2025 (down from modest leverage in prior years) and a sizable equity base (equity of ~¥1.06B vs. assets of ~¥1.38B). The key weakness is returns: return on equity fell to -14.5% in 2025 after being modestly positive in 2024, indicating that while leverage risk is low, shareholder capital is currently not generating profits.

Cash generation weakened materially in 2025: operating cash flow was -¥141.2M and free cash flow was -¥142.4M, reversing the positive cash profile seen in 2024. The company also showed volatility across years (negative free cash flow in 2023, positive in 2024, negative again in 2025), which raises execution risk and reduces financial flexibility if the loss-making period extends.
